There are several other ways to get Ubuntu including torrents, our network installer for older systems, and special configurations and links to our regional mirrors for our older (and newer) releases. If you don't specifically require any of these installers, we recommend using our standard downloads . BitTorrent Other images and mirrors Past releases and other flavours Network installer BitTorrent BitTorrent is a peer-to-peer download network that sometimes enables higher download speeds and more reliable downloads of large files. You need a BitTorrent client on your computer to enable this download method. Other images and mirrors For the full list of available Ubuntu images, we recommend you select a mirror local to you. It includes the minimal set of packages needed to start and the rest of the packages are downloaded over the network. Since only current packages are downloaded, there is no need to upgrade packages immediately after installation. The network installer is ideal if you have a computer that cannot run the graphical installer. It is also useful if you want to install Ubuntu on a large number of computers at once.
